Company Description

FUJIFILM Cellular Dynamics is a leading developer and supplier of human cells used in drug discovery, toxicity testing, stem cell banking, and cell therapy development. We partner with innovators from around the world to combine biologically relevant human cells with the newest technologies to drive advancements in medicine and healthier living. Our technology can be used to create induced pluripotent stem cells (iPSCs) from anyone and followed by the powerful capability to develop into virtually any cell type in the human body. Our proprietary manufacturing system result in inventoried iCell® products and donor-specific MyCell® Products in the quantity, quality, purity, and reproducibility required for drug and cell therapy development
